AgustaWestland have reportedly signed another new customer, with an Italian-based website reporting that Algeria are to buy six EH-101 and four Lynx Mk.300 helicopters. The contract, worth approx 400M Euros, is seen as a surprise for a country which has predominatnly bought more Russian-design helicopters in the past.
Deliveries are expected from 2009, with the aircraft to be used for a variety of functions including transport and SAR. This order apparently replaces another signed in 2006 with Eurocopter, which was later cancelled - covering a total of eight helicopters with a value of 250M Euros.
